CREAMY SEAFOOD ENCHILADAS



Creamy Seafood Enchiladas image

Shrimp and crab plus a flavorful sauce add up to outstanding enchiladas. I made them for an annual fundraiser, and now they're always in demand. Spice up the recipe to your taste by adding more green chiles and salsa. -Evelyn Gebhardt, Kasilof, Alaska

Time 50m

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 16

1/4 cup butter
1/4 cup all-purpose flour
1 cup chicken broth
1 can (10-3/4 ounces) condensed cream of chicken soup, undiluted
1 cup sour cream
1/2 cup salsa
1/8 teaspoon salt
1 cup 4% cottage cheese
1 pound small shrimp, cooked, peeled and deveined
1 cup cooked or canned crabmeat, drained, flaked and cartilage removed
1-1/2 cups shredded Monterey Jack cheese
1 can (4 ounces) chopped green chiles
1 tablespoon dried cilantro flakes
12 flour tortillas (6 inches)
Optional: Sliced jalapeno pepper, thinly sliced green onions and chopped cilantro leaves
Additional salsa

Steps:

  • In a saucepan over low heat, melt butter; stir in flour until smooth. Gradually stir in broth and soup until blended. Bring to a boil; cook and stir until slightly thickened, about 2 minutes. Remove from the heat. Stir in sour cream, salsa and salt; set aside. , Place cottage cheese in a blender; cover and process until smooth. Transfer to a bowl; add the shrimp, crab, Monterey Jack cheese, chiles and cilantro. , Spread 1-1/2 cups sauce in a greased 13x9-in. baking dish. Place about 1/3 cup seafood mixture down the center of each tortilla. Roll up and place seam side down over sauce. Top with the remaining sauce. Bake, uncovered, at 350° until heated through, 30-35 minutes. If desired, top with sliced jalapeno pepper, green onions and chopped cilantro. Serve with additional salsa.

ICE CREAM



Ice Cream image

Got this recipe from my mother. It's always a hit. Add fruit of your choice just before it fully sets.

Time 1h10m

Yield 10

Number Of Ingredients 6

4 cups half-and-half
4 cups milk
1 (14 ounce) can sweetened condensed milk
4 eggs
1 ¾ cups white sugar
1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Steps:

  • Beat half-an-half, milk, sweetened condensed milk, and eggs together in a bowl on low mixer speed; slowly add sugar while continuously beating, followed by vanilla extract.
  • Pour milk mixture into ice cream maker's container and freeze according to manufacturer's directions.

CREAMY CHICKEN ENCHILADAS



Creamy Chicken Enchiladas image

My daughter has the best sour cream and cream cheese chicken enchiladas recipe I've ever tried. She brought 10 pans of it to my wedding reception and they were the biggest hit of all the food. So many guests wanted the recipe, we sent it out with our Christmas cards. -Pat Coffee, Kingston, Washington

Time 1h5m

Yield 10 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 package (8 ounces) cream cheese, softened
2 tablespoons water
2 teaspoons onion powder
2 teaspoons ground cumin
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
5 cups diced cooked chicken
20 flour tortillas (6 inches), room temperature
2 cans (10-1/2 ounces each ) condensed cream of chicken soup, undiluted
2 cups sour cream
1 cup 2% milk
2 cans (4 ounces each) chopped green chiles
2 cups shredded cheddar cheese

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350°. In a large bowl, beat cream cheese, water, onion powder, cumin, salt and pepper until smooth. Stir in chicken. , Place 1/4 cup chicken mixture down the center of each tortilla. Roll up and place seam side down in two greased 13x9-in. baking dishes. In a large bowl, combine soup, sour cream, milk and chiles; pour over enchiladas. , Bake, uncovered, 30-40 minutes or until heated through. Sprinkle with cheese; bake 5 minutes longer or until cheese is melted.

CHERRY ENCHILADAS

Time 1h45m

Yield 8-10 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

1/2 cup butter
1 3/4 cups sugar
1 cup water
1 teaspoon vanilla
8 -10 flour tortillas
1 (21 ounce) can cherry pie filling
1 teaspoon almond extract
1/2 cup sugar
vanilla ice cream

Steps:

  • With med heat, cook in skillet until sugar is dissolved, 1/2 cup butter, 1 3/4 cups sugar, 1 cup water, 1 tea vanilla.
  • Combine pie filling, 1 tea almond extract and 1/2 cup sugar, mix well.
  • Dip tortillas in liquid mixture soaking each.
  • Fill tortillas with cherry mixture, roll up like an enchilada.
  • Place in oblong pan and repeat.
  • Pour remaining liquid mixture over rolled and filled tortillas.
  • Sprinkle with sugar and cinnamon.
  • Bake 350* 45 minutes.
  • Serve with Ice Cream.
